About the role

  • Engineering Intern at Lincoln Electric evaluating and developing mechanical and industrial projects. Implementing Lean Manufacturing processes for increased efficiency and quality control.

Responsibilities

  • Evaluate, develop and troubleshoot mechanical and industrial projects in the Gainesville facility to maximize efficiency and eliminate downtime.
  • Apply the principles of Lean Manufacturing in a "hands-on" position, participating in the implementation of a complete Lean culture change in a US manufacturing facility.
  • Ensure current electronics are capable of producing quality parts
  • Projects completed in a timely manner
  • Effectivity and efficiency goals obtained for the machining cells
  • Root cause of problematic issues identified and solutions recommended, acquired and implemented

Requirements

  • Mechanical Engineering coursework completed in preparation for Mechanical Engineering degree from an accredited engineering college or university.
  • Six Sigma training
  • Solidworks experience
  • MS Office proficiency including Excel and Power-point
